Historical and Revision Notes
legislative statements
Section 322(a) is modified to include a trustee serving in a railroad reorganization under subchapter IV of chapter 11.
senate report no. 95–989
A trustee qualifies in a case by filing, within five days after selection, a bond in favor of the United States, conditioned on the faithful performance of his official duties. This section is derived from the Bankruptcy Act section 50b [section 78(b) of former title 11]. The court is required to determine the amount of the bond and the sufficiency of the surety on the bond. Subsection (c), derived from Bankruptcy Act section 50i [section 78(i) of former title 11], relieves the trustee from personal liability and from liability on his bond for any penalty or forfeiture incurred by the debtor. Subsection (d), derived from section 50m [section 78(m) of former title 11], fixes a two-year statute of limitations on any action on a trustee’s bond. Finally, subsection (e) dispenses with the bonding requirement for the United States trustee.
